我想从数据库中获取一些数据并以 HTML 表格的形式显示。
我希望表格的第一列显示行数,例如 1,2,3,4...
这是我的 foreach 循环
$i=0;
foreach($sql as $sql)
{
echo "<tr>";
echo "<td>$i++</td>";
echo "<td>$sql->jobseeker_name</td>";
echo "<td>$sql->jobseeker_phone</td>";
echo "<td>$sql->login_email</td>";
echo "</tr>";
}
它不起作用,我不知道它出了什么问题。
不要写$i++
你想要回声的地方。首先回显它,然后在循环末尾添加$i++
增加值:
<?php
$i = 1;
foreach ($sql as $sql) {
echo "<tr>";
echo "<td>$i</td>";
echo "<td>$sql->jobseeker_name</td>";
echo "<td>$sql->jobseeker_phone</td>";
echo "<td>$sql->login_email</td>";
echo "</tr>";
$i++;
}
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)